Output f84a98b3eb13b88c53021656dd569ca0f3e85efb8fe7fc56f31a1b0b2ae083ab:0

value
21509969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86cb9834c47cf06db7f663221a37c365a8381f0a OP_EQUAL
address
MLBtg8gBUYhgSe8S42mr2vXpfuivtXKvyS
transaction
f84a98b3eb13b88c53021656dd569ca0f3e85efb8fe7fc56f31a1b0b2ae083ab
spent
true